The Anderson Brothers Play Ellington At Birdland This Month
by Stephi Wild - May 3, 2023


Peter and Will Anderson present the life and music of Duke Ellington, with an entertaining narrative and live quintet performance.  Edward Kennedy Duke Ellington (1899-1974), arguably the most prolific American composer of all time, broke musical barriers of popular music and created a distinctive compositional style traveling with his jazz orchestra around the world for over fifty years.

BENNY MEETS ARTIE Comes to Feinstein's/54 Below
by Stephi Wild - Jan 2, 2020


Grammy-winning identical twins and Juilliard grads Peter and Will Anderson present 'Benny Meets Artie' at Feinstein's/54 Below. The Andersons will explore the lives and music of two American cultural icons, clarinetists Benny Goodman & Artie Shaw, featuring their jazz sextet of vocalist Molly Ryan, pianist Rossano Sportiello, drummer Phil Stewart, and bassist Clovis Nicolas. Songs will include swing era hits a?oeSing, Sing Sing,a?? a?oeBegin the Beguine,a?? a?oeStardust,a?? and a?oeMoonglow.a?? Raised in poverty in Chicago, Benny Goodman was a classical clarinet prodigy who soon sparked an international swing craze in the 1930s, and premiered the first jazz concert at Carnegie Hall in 1938. Artie Shaw was a composer, author, and master clarinetist, pushing musical boundaries by blending American swing with European and Latin styles.

Ken Peplowski Comes to The Bickford Theatre 5/3
by A.A. Cristi - Apr 18, 2018


Jazz clarinetist Ken Peplowski will pay tribute to jazz legend Benny Goodman at the Bickford Theatre on Thursday, May 3.  He and his Sextet, featuring Chuck Redd on vibes, Rossano Sportiello on piano, Sean Smith on bass, Matt Witek on drums, and Hilary Gardner on vocals, remember the great clarinetist in celebration of the 80th anniversary of the famous Carnegie Hall Jazz Concert of 1938.
